Custom 2 tones is a bit of a mine field. The M4 Asimov pictured above wouldn't be classed as a 2 tone as white isn't one of the designated colours. The red Specna is fine. There is also the problem that some camos, even if done in the correct colours still would be appropriate as the colour has to be in block form (so I've been told recently as I was looking into hydro dipped 2 tones).
